Pine Floor Installation Questions
What types of wood are suitable for pine flooring? Pine flooring can be made from various pine species, offering a range of colors and grain patterns to match different interior styles.
Is pine flooring durable enough for high-traffic areas? While pine is softer than some hardwoods, proper finishing and maintenance can help it withstand regular use in busy spaces.
Can pine floors be installed over existing flooring? Yes, pine flooring can often be installed over existing surfaces, provided the subfloor is stable and prepared properly.
What finishes are recommended for pine flooring? Clear finishes, stains, or sealants are commonly used to enhance pine’s appearance and protect it from wear and moisture.
